CF21 SQL Server DSN Login Error with Windows Auth - Worked in CF16 and CF18
In CF2016 and CF2018 you could change the service owner for CF and then leave the SQL Server DSN username and password blank and it would connect using the service owner credentials, providing Windows Authentication \ NTLM support
This is quite handy when you have dozens of databases with many passwords.
If you try the same with CF2021 if throws the below error.
Connection verification failed for data source: testdsn2 java.sql.SQLException: [Macromedia][SQLServer JDBC Driver]Kerberos Authentication is not supported by this SQLServer. The driver attempted Kerberos authentication because the AuthenticationMethod connect option was "auto" and no username/password was specified.
I tried all the AuthenticationMethod options in the connect string and none of them allow a connection like CF2016 and CF2018.
I also found this Progress error report which tells you to use AuthenticationMethod=ntlm, which I did try.
I am just sharing this here, I entered a bug too.
